Site: A sprawling 1-acre tract in the upscale Regina subdivision of Wascana View.\n Exterior Finishing Touches: Crafted from light gray granite for a stunning exterior aesthetic.\n Temple Architecture: Showcases a sleek and contemporary single-spire design, exuding modernity and sophistication.\n Roomy Interior Spaces: Two ordinance rooms and two sealing rooms, providing ample space for community and spiritual activities.\n Grand Floor Plan: Spanning an impressive 10,700 square feet of total floor area.\n\n Milestone Announcement: August 3rd, 1998\n Groundbreaking Ceremony and Site Dedication: November 14th, 1998, officiated by President Hugh W. Pinnock.\n Public Open House: Two-day event scheduled for November 5th-6th, 1999\n Grand Temple Dedication: November 14th, 1999, conducted by President Boyd K. Packer
